Android学习记录(二十)-viewpager切换数据加载的简单优化。
来源:互联网 发布:蕲春农村淘宝 编辑:程序博客网 时间:2024/06/08 13:46
背景:默认的viewpager是要加载前后两个view的数据的。
如果你有定时轮询其它页面的网络请求时。。。。没必要的开销有时候会很坑,尤其是弱网。。。
方法2种:
1.什么修改包的默认属性这种不适合偶们。
2.在不可见的时候,网络的定时器不要起,或者关掉就o了。
复写:setUserVisibleHint方法。
@Override
public void setUserVisibleHint(boolean isVisibleToUser) {
super.setUserVisibleHint(isVisibleToUser);
if (getUserVisibleHint()) {
isVisible = true;
TimerTask keepAliveTask = new TimerTask() {
@Override
public void run() {
getAndSendBTTaskInfos();
}
};
// if (LoginManager.isConnected()) {
keepAliveTimer = new Timer("KeepAliveTimer", true);
keepAliveTimer.scheduleAtFixedRate(keepAliveTask, 0, 2000);
} else {
isVisible = false;
if (keepAliveTimer!=null) {
keepAliveTimer.cancel();
keepAliveTimer.purge();
}
0 0
- Android学习记录(二十)-viewpager切换数据加载的简单优化。
- android 中ViewPager动态加载数据的简单demo
- Android ViewPager与Fragment的延时切换,取消预加载优化
- Android优化之ViewPager的懒加载
- Android学习之路--简单的ViewPager(二 自定义ViewPager)
- Android ViewPager动态加载数据的实现
- Android学习笔记(二十):回归简单的ListView
- Android学习笔记(二十):回归简单的ListView
- Android-搭建简单服务器+ViewPager异步加载数据
- 微信切换界面延时加载的实现方法是优化ViewPager中加载Fragment
- Android切换页面效果的实现二:WebView+ViewPager
- Android切换页面效果的实现二:WebView+ViewPager
- Android开发知识(二):ViewPager切换动画效果的实现
- android学习记录(四)ViewPager+Fragment简单讲解
- Android实现数据加载简单动画(二)
- Android ViewPager动态加载数据
- Android ViewPager动态加载数据
- Android ViewPager动态加载数据
- 第六次作业
- hive的UDF 函数(User-Defined-Function)
- Mybatis自动生成代码
- 安卓开发环境配置
- 关于建站的体会
- Android学习记录(二十)-viewpager切换数据加载的简单优化。
- @RequestParam几点用法
- 径向基神经网络RBF
- 正确的前端传后台json方式
- STL容器之size()函数的实现
- Easy-题目42:223. Rectangle Area
- 《剑指offer》——替换空格
- numpy学习笔记三:numpy文件读写与常用统计方法
- C#用DataTable实现Group by数据统计